🎗️ Breast Cancer Awareness Month: Facts & Myths 🎗️

📊 In 2022, 2.3 million women worldwide were diagnosed with breast cancer, making it the most common cancer globally.

💡 Fact: High-risk individuals may need earlier mammograms and additional screenings for better detection.

🎗️ Breast Cancer Awareness Month: Fact or Myth? 🎗️

❌ Myth: Only women get breast cancer.
✅ Fact: While rare, men can also develop breast cancer because they have breast tissue.
Awareness saves lives—for everyone. Early detection and routine checkups are important for all. 💖

🎗️ Breast Cancer Awareness Month: Facts & Myths 🎗️

💡 Fact: Early detection is a game-changer. Breast cancer has a 99% 5-year survival rate when caught early.
🩺 Fact: Mammograms are safe and effective. While they may cause minor discomfort, they reduce mortality by 40%. Your annual 3D™ Mammogram is one of the best tools for detecting breast cancer early.

WFHC is proud to have been honored alongside Olivia Munn, Wayne Kye, DDS, M.S., and Marcia S. Latta, Ed.D. at the Prevent Cancer Foundation’s 32nd Annual Action for Cancer Awareness Awards luncheon on Sept. 10.

WFHC received the Community Impact Award for our CARES Program, which is dedicated to expanding access to cancer screenings in our community. A special thank you to Tiffany Poisson, PA-C, our Director of Quality, who represented WFHC at the event.

🌈 Today is National Gay Men’s HIV/AIDS Awareness Day (NGMHAAD).

This day reminds us of the progress made in HIV prevention and treatment while also acknowledging the challenges that remain. Gay, bis*xual, and other men who have s*x with men—particularly Black/African American and Hispanic/Latino men—are still disproportionately impacted by HIV due to stigma, racism, poverty, and homophobia.

Together, we can fight stigma, promote HIV testing, and ensure equitable access to prevention and care. 💙
